There are two key measurements to consider when testing an acoustic barrier’s performance:
By concentrating on one of these measures it is relatively easy for some barriers to perform well in the lab alone, but it is performance in the field that is vital.
Both in the lab and on worksites, Echo Barrier’s products achieve world-leading performance for both transmission loss and efficiency of sound absorption.
In some circumstances, Echo Barrier’s products perform better in the field than in a lab. The chart below shows the results of independent tests using a diesel-powered trenchless excavation drill.
When compared with their performance in the laboratory, Echo Barrier panels deployed on-site achieved an additional 5 dB in noise reduction at certain frequencies.

Washington DC is many things. An international metropolis, a picturesque tourist city, and treasury of some of the United States’ most precious historical treasures. It is also, of course, the country’s capital, and the heart of the law and government on which American democracy rests.
During the latter half of the 20th century, much of the city’s middle class moved to the suburbs in what was described as a ‘suburban flight’. Since the dawn of the new millennium however, young workers have poured into the city’s revitalized neighbourhoods, and Washington DC is now a thriving hub of activity even when the offices of government have closed for the evening.
